Photo of scott451
Reviewed by scott451 from Canada (ON)

4.47/5  rDev +3.2%
look: 4.5 | smell: 4.25 | taste: 4.75 | feel: 4.25 | overall: 4.25
From a 330ml bottle at cellar temperature dated BB 20/08/29. Poured into a chalice. A one finger fine tan head on a hazy dark amber brown. Good head retention. Sticks around to the end, probably helped by the nucleated glass. Some fine slippery lacing.

Molasses and caramel in the nose. Strong malt character. The taste follows the nose, with the addition of some dark fruit flavours. Drying towards the end. A long finish with a very light bitterness.

A very smooth, medium body with good carbonation. The ABV is not very apparent at first but creeps up on you. Overall an outstanding Belgian Dark Strong. Well deserving of it's top rating.

Photo of Shiredave
Reviewed by Shiredave from New York

4.43/5  rDev +2.3%
look: 4.25 | smell: 4.25 | taste: 4.5 | feel: 4.5 | overall: 4.5
Best by date 5-2029 ~ ie pretty damn fresh.
Medium brown with garnet hues, transparent at the goblet taper, pale tan head of fizzy foam.
Big nose of fruity esters - cherry jam, pears in honey and sugar cookies.
Bold flavors of more ripe fruit and figs, dark toffee with hints of alcohol that mellow the sweetness.
Rich malt and raw grain complexity beyond the offerings of most US brewers attempting this style range.
Metallic over carbonation notes subside as i swirl and encourage the bubbles out of solution.
Hints of butterscotch/un-fermented sugars point to it's youth.
Not quite full bodied but hefty and satisfying.
Hop character comes through on the finish with a grassy herbal bite and lingering dryness.
World class stuff and likely better in a year or 3.
